History and Overview

Established in 2011 by the Sri Srinivasa Educational & Charitable Trust, Sapthagiri Institute of Medical Sciences and Research Centre (SIMSRC) is a premier private medical college in Bangalore, Karnataka. Affiliated with Rajiv Gandhi University of Health Sciences (RGUHS) and recognized by the National Medical Commission (NMC), SIMSRC is known for its commitment to quality medical education, research, and healthcare. The institute operates under the Sapthagiri Group of Institutions, which includes engineering and other educational entities.

Location and Address

SIMSRC is located at 15, Chikkasandra, Hesaraghatta Main Road, Bangalore, Karnataka – 560090. The 15-acre campus is approximately 12 km from Bangalore City Railway Station, 15 km from Yeshwantpur Railway Station, and 40 km from Kempegowda International Airport, with excellent connectivity via metro and bus services.

Sapthagiri Hospital

The 1070-bed multi-specialty teaching hospital at SIMSRC provides tertiary and super-specialty care, supporting practical training for students and serving the healthcare needs of Bangalore’s population.

Specializations and Programs

SIMSRC offers MBBS (250 seats), MD/MS in 15+ specializations (e.g., Dermatology, Pathology, Paediatrics), DM/MCh in Urology and Surgical Oncology, B.Sc. in Allied Health Sciences (e.g., Cardiac Care, Anaesthesia Technology), B.Sc. Nursing, and BPT. The curriculum emphasizes integrated learning, practical training, and research, adhering to NMC and RGUHS standards. Postgraduate students have access to advanced research opportunities in college laboratories.

Eligibility Criteria

MBBS:

  • 10+2 with 50% in Physics, Chemistry, Biology (40% for SC/ST/OBC).
  • NEET UG qualification with minimum cutoff marks.
  • Minimum age: 17 years by December 31 of admission year.

MD/MS:

  • MBBS degree from an NMC-recognized institution.
  • NEET PG qualification.
  • Completion of 1-year internship by March 31 of admission year.

DM/MCh:

  • MD/MS degree in relevant field.
  • NEET SS qualification.

B.Sc. Nursing/BPT/Allied Health Sciences:

  • 10+2 with Physics, Chemistry, Biology, and required cutoff marks.
  • Merit-based or KCET for B.Sc. Nursing; institute-specific criteria for others.

Community Outreach

SIMSRC’s Community Medicine Department conducts health camps, vaccination drives, and awareness programs, serving over 30,000 patients annually in rural and urban areas.

Research Opportunities

Research centers support projects in Biochemistry, Pathology, and Surgery. Faculty and PG students publish in national and international journals, with events like SIMSRC Research Conclave 2025 scheduled for August.

Internship & Clinical Training

MBBS students undergo a 1-year internship at Sapthagiri Hospital, gaining hands-on experience in diagnostics, surgeries, and emergencies, with a stipend. MD/MS and DM/MCh students receive advanced clinical training.
